2 Arkansas teens arrested after gun fires in school bathroom
March 16, 2017
PRESCOTT, Ark. (AP) — Authorities say two teenagers in south Arkansas face charges of aggravated assault and possession of a weapon on school property after a gun accidentally discharged in a bathroom at Prescott High School last week. No one was hurt.
Prescott Police Chief Joseph Beavers says the 16-year-old and 17-year-old also face charges of breaking and entering and theft in connection with a series of vehicle break-ins.
